Behinds Quote by Andy Andrews
“We begin to forgive by choosing to forgive . . . by deciding, not by feeling. Our feelings don't lead us to forgive. Most times, our feelings lead us the other way. That's why a person has to decide to forgive first. Our feelings always follow along behind our decisions.”
About This Quote
Source Book: The Little Book of Letting Go, Andy Andrews, 2015
Forgiveness is a conscious decision made before emotions align; choice precedes feeling.
In simple terms: Decide to forgive before you feel like it.
